Farmers & Merchants Bancshares (FMFG) Capital Expenditures (2017 - 2025)
Farmers & Merchants Bancshares' Capital Expenditures history spans 9 years, with the latest figure at $65000.0 for Q4 2025.
- For Q4 2025, Capital Expenditures rose 8.33% year-over-year to $65000.0; the TTM value through Dec 2025 reached $370000.0, down 72.37%, while the annual FY2025 figure was $370000.0, 72.37% down from the prior year.
- Capital Expenditures reached $65000.0 in Q4 2025 per FMFG's latest filing, down from $99000.0 in the prior quarter.
- In the past five years, Capital Expenditures ranged from a high of $817000.0 in Q1 2024 to a low of $25970.0 in Q4 2022.
- Average Capital Expenditures over 5 years is $164162.2, with a median of $99500.0 recorded in 2025.
- The largest YoY upside for Capital Expenditures was 2898.94% in 2024 against a maximum downside of 90.1% in 2024.
- A 5-year view of Capital Expenditures shows it stood at $73392.0 in 2021, then tumbled by 64.61% to $25970.0 in 2022, then surged by 2234.48% to $606265.0 in 2023, then plummeted by 90.1% to $60000.0 in 2024, then increased by 8.33% to $65000.0 in 2025.
- Per Business Quant, the three most recent readings for FMFG's Capital Expenditures are $65000.0 (Q4 2025), $99000.0 (Q3 2025), and $100000.0 (Q2 2025).
